Chalalai Taesilapasathit Thai Therapist Chalalai Taesilapasathit MA

Our therapist Chalalai Taesilapasathit is a licensed clinical psychologist, registered under the division of medical registration, Ministry of Public Health Thailand. Chalalai was awarded a Bachelor’s Degree in Clinical psychology and a Master’s Degree in Forensic psychology.

 

Before joining Bangkok Counselling Service, Chalalai worked for The Center for the Protection of Children’s Rights Foundation and King Chulalongkorn Memorial Hospital.

 

Chalalai works with adults and children with an interest in supporting those with family issues who struggle with the development of attachment between parent and child.

 

Chalalai has a particular interest in perinatal-infant mental health which was reinforced when she noticed the lack of resources for women like herself at such a crucial point in time. Making the most of covid lockdown Chalalai undertook specialist training in perinatal-infant mental health and will lead our new service prioritizing the wellbeing of those in the various stages from pre pregnancy to post-partum and everything in between providing counselling and emotional support to parents and those that need to talk.

 

Chalalai incorporates techniques and principles of Psychodynamic development and the Cognitive Behaviour Therapy (CBT) into her work with clients. Her qualifications and training include:

 

 

  • Bachelors of Arts in Psychology (Clinical Psychology) from Thammasat University, Bangkok.  
  • Master of Arts in Forensic Psychology from John Jay College of Criminal Justice, City University New York, USA.
  • Cognitive Behaviour Therapy Training from the Centre for Educational Psychology, Bangkok.
  • Perinatal and Infant Mental Health: Using A Relationship-Based Approach to Perinatal Mood Disturbance Training from Centre for the Perinatal Psychology, Australia

 

Chalalai works as part of the Bangkok Counselling Service Thai Emotional Support Service, and the Employee Assistance Program (EAP) teams.
